Output 37ba7a28de3574bf8c6e30929ad7784709faf2a776c09cfe380cba1e3266df3b:2

value
21950900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cfd676699505800d14ccdeb8e8f6649c50599f3 OP_EQUAL
address
3EYW6DGRWSx4kAVahBovydfWazLYDpQnQY
transaction
37ba7a28de3574bf8c6e30929ad7784709faf2a776c09cfe380cba1e3266df3b
spent
true